"I am no magician," Renard stated.

The French strategist minimized personal influence on the tactical outcome ahead of Saturday's match.

"The coach is not the key; the key is the players," Renard declared.

Japan national team manager Hajime Moriyasu indicated that his staff prepared for an adjusted tactical approach from the African nation following the recent management transition.

"Renard will get the best out of his players," Moriyasu said.

Moriyasu stands as the longest-serving manager in the history of the Japanese national football program.

"Without a doubt, he is motivating the players.

I am sure that is reflected in his talks with the team, so we are prepared to face a completely different team," Moriyasu stated.
